What Is the Owlet Dream Sock?
The Owlet Dream Sock is a wearable smart baby monitor that wraps around your baby’s foot using a soft fabric sock sensor. It continuously monitors:
- Pulse rate
- Oxygen saturation
- Sleep quality
- Movement trends
All data is sent directly to the Owlet mobile app, allowing parents to check readings in real time from anywhere in the house.
Unlike standard baby monitors that only offer video or sound, the Dream Sock focuses on biometric tracking and health insights.
Key Features
✅ Real-Time Health Monitoring
The device tracks heart rate and oxygen levels overnight and sends alerts if readings fall outside preset ranges.
✅ Smart Sleep Tracking
Parents can view detailed sleep reports, including:
- Total sleep time
- Wake-ups
- Sleep quality trends
✅ Wireless Charging
The charging base is simple and fast, with battery life lasting up to 16 hours on a single charge.
✅ Smartphone Alerts
Notifications are sent directly to your phone, helping parents monitor their baby without constantly checking the crib.
Real-World Performance
One of the biggest reasons parents buy the Owlet Dream Sock is anxiety reduction during the newborn stage.
Many users say the monitor helps them sleep better by providing continuous updates on breathing and oxygen levels.
However, some users report:
- Occasional false alarms
- Connectivity issues
- Notifications caused by sock movement
These issues are not uncommon with wearable monitoring devices, especially when babies move frequently during sleep.
